Exciting news: Our administrator, Sue Ann Williams, is one of four Mercy hospital leaders named to Becker’s Hospital Review’s list of 146 rural hospital and health system presidents and CEOs to know for 2026. 🎉👏 We are so proud!

“It’s an honor to serve this hospital and our communities that rely on it,” Williams said. “Rural hospitals are essential to providing quality, compassionate care close to home, and I am proud to lead an organization made strong by the dedication of its caregivers and physicians.”

A major winter storm is expected this weekend. Please stay off the roads unless necessary, and prepare for dangerous conditions and possible power outages.

Please remember to check on your neighbors, especially the elderly and disabled. Uncertainty affects us all, looking out for each other is how we get through it.

The Stoddard County Coroner’s Office remains available 24 hours a day. Stay safe Stoddard County.

End of Watch: Deputy Holden Duckworth

It is with heavy hearts that the Stoddard County Sheriff’s Office mourns the loss of one of our own, Deputy Holden Duckworth, who tragically passed away in an off-duty accident.

Deputy Duckworth was more than a dedicated law enforcement officer—he was a friend, a mentor, and a true servant to our county. His passion for protecting and serving others was evident in everything he did. Holden had a bright future in law enforcement, and his absence leaves a void that cannot be filled.

We ask that you keep Holden’s family, friends, and the entire law enforcement community in your thoughts and prayers during this incredibly difficult time.
